Reb Russell Bio

Reb Russell, born on September 20, 1905, in Sellers, Oklahoma, was an American athlete who achieved fame as a football player, professional wrestler, and Hollywood actor during the early 20th century. Known for his impressive physicality and versatility, Russell captivated audiences throughout his career with his athleticism, charm, and engaging personality. Russell's journey towards stardom began on the football field, where he excelled as a standout player at the University of Nebraska. He gained nationwide recognition as a two-time All-American and caught the attention of the Omaha-based American Professional Football Association (later renamed the National Football League), who signed him as a player in 1925. During his brief stint in professional football, Russell showcased his speed, agility, and power, earning a reputation as an exceptional athlete. However, it was Russell's transition into the world of professional wrestling that truly cemented his status as a household name. Utilizing his remarkable physique and fierce competitive nature, he quickly became renowned for his exciting matches, often drawing huge crowds to arenas across the country. Due to his immense popularity, Russell's wrestling career flourished, paving the way for him to be recognized as one of the most dominant and dynamic wrestlers of his time. Moreover, Russell's prowess and charisma soon led him to explore new avenues in entertainment. He ventured into Hollywood, appearing in a number of films during the 1920s and 1930s. His acting career included roles in movies like "Shadows of the West" (1928) and "The Casino Murder Case" (1935), where he further showcased his physical abilities and magnetism in front of the camera. Ultimately, Reb Russell left an indelible mark on American sports and entertainment. As a football player, professional wrestler, and actor, he enthralled audiences with his extraordinary talents and captivating presence. Russell's multifaceted career helped shape the landscape of American entertainment during the early 20th century, ensuring that his legacy as a trailblazer in the industry remains intact.
